Output 51e7aafd38da3caa71fa9816601efbe86a8d8596dde4955d33bbf83cf0e62afe:0

value
5947000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ccc7359e7afda885b1ab2427d1e0d416e6fc3cf4 OP_EQUAL
address
3LMnQzWZcGrHroGUba97JmSjNcKMZrNrLj
transaction
51e7aafd38da3caa71fa9816601efbe86a8d8596dde4955d33bbf83cf0e62afe
spent
true